Pelissero: Texans, Tyrod Taylor agree to one-year deal worth up to $12.5M

NFL Network’s Tom Pelissero reports that the Houston Texans and quarterback Tyrod Taylor have agreed to a one-year deal worth up to $12.5M. This game is streaming live on the Sports Betting News mobile app, or on NFL Network
